It’s crunch time for EPL sides

LONDON. — With Pep Guardiola resting one hand on the English Premier League soccer trophy, attention switches to the race for the European places and the battle for survival.

Ahead of next Saturday’s early kick-off at Selhurst Park between Crystal Palace and Liverpool, struggling Palace have dropped back into a relegation battle after initially enjoying a resurgence under Roy Hodgson. The Reds are in ominous form, having scored 27 goals in their past 10 matches in all competitions.

At the heart of the attack is Mohamed Salah, who has a chance to extend his advantage for the EPL Golden Boot. In a relegation dogfight, West Ham United take on Mark Hughes’ Southampton at London Stadium. The Hammers are in some dire form, with four defeats in five games under boss David Moyes —  AFP
